How Dataverse Functions as the Data Foundation

Dataverse is a cloud-based data storage and management service that sits at the heart of the Microsoft Power Platform. It provides a secure, scalable environment for storing structured business data in a format that is accessible to all Power Platform components without requiring complex integration work. Unlike traditional databases that require significant technical expertise to configure and maintain, Dataverse is designed to be approachable for business users while still offering the security, compliance, and scalability that enterprise environments demand.

Data in Dataverse is organized into tables, which function similarly to database tables but are presented in a more business-friendly way. Each table contains rows representing individual records and columns representing specific data attributes. Dataverse includes a set of standard tables aligned to common business entities like accounts, contacts, and activities, and organizations can create custom tables to represent data unique to their operations. The platform also enforces role-based security at the table, row, and column level, ensuring that sensitive business data is only accessible to the right people. This combination of accessibility, flexibility, and security makes Dataverse a genuinely powerful foundation for building data-driven applications and reports.

Power BI’s Role in Translating Data Into Decisions

Power BI is Microsoft’s answer to the growing demand for accessible, self-service business intelligence tools that allow business professionals rather than just data specialists to analyze and visualize data. The platform consists of Power BI Desktop, a free authoring tool installed on a local computer, Power BI Service, a cloud-based platform for publishing and sharing reports, and Power BI Mobile, which allows users to access reports on smartphones and tablets. Together these components create a complete workflow from data connection and transformation through to report publication and consumption.

Within the context of strategic business decisions, Power BI serves as the layer where raw data becomes interpretable insight. A sales manager looking at monthly revenue trends, a supply chain director monitoring inventory levels across warehouses, or a finance team tracking budget variance against actuals can all use Power BI to see their data in context rather than buried in spreadsheet rows. The tool supports connections to hundreds of data sources including Excel files, SQL databases, Azure services, and of course Dataverse, making it flexible enough to work within virtually any organizational data environment. Connecting Power BI Directly to Dataverse

One of the most practically valuable aspects of the Power Platform ecosystem is the native, seamless connection between Power BI and Dataverse. Because both tools are built within the Microsoft ecosystem and share the same security model, connecting Power BI to a Dataverse environment requires minimal technical configuration compared to connecting to external databases or third-party data services. This tight integration means that reports built in Power BI can reflect real-time or near-real-time data from Dataverse-based applications without complex data pipelines or manual exports.

When a Power App built on Dataverse collects field data, customer information, or operational records, that same data can be immediately available in Power BI for analysis and visualization. This creates a closed loop where the tools used to capture and manage business data feed directly into the tools used to analyze and act on it. For organizations that have adopted the Power Platform broadly, this integration eliminates the data silos that commonly slow down decision-making by requiring manual data reconciliation between disconnected systems. Key Power BI Concepts Every PL-900 Candidate Must Know

For the PL-900 exam, candidates need to demonstrate familiarity with several foundational Power BI concepts without necessarily going into the deep technical detail required for more advanced Microsoft certifications. These concepts include the difference between Power BI Desktop and Power BI Service, the concept of datasets and how they are refreshed, the role of reports versus dashboards, and the basics of how data from different sources is connected and transformed using Power Query. Understanding these building blocks allows candidates to answer exam questions that test conceptual awareness rather than technical execution.

Candidates should also be familiar with the concept of workspaces in Power BI Service, which are collaborative environments where teams can share and manage reports and dashboards. The difference between a report, which is a multi-page analytical view built from a dataset, and a dashboard, which is a single-page summary of key metrics assembled from multiple reports, is a distinction that appears regularly in exam questions. Power BI’s ability to create alerts based on data thresholds and to share reports securely with both internal and external users are also topics that fall within the PL-900 scope and reflect the tool’s practical value in real organizational settings.

Dataverse Concepts That Appear Throughout the Exam

The PL-900 exam tests candidates on several core Dataverse concepts that form the foundation of their understanding of how the Power Platform stores and manages data. Candidates need to understand what Dataverse is at a high level, how it differs from other data storage options like SharePoint lists or Excel files, and why organizations choose it for business-critical data. The concept of environments in Dataverse, which are separate containers used to organize data and applications for different purposes like development, testing, and production, is another topic that appears in exam content.

Business rules within Dataverse, which allow organizations to enforce data validation and logic at the data layer rather than only within specific applications, are an important concept for candidates to grasp. Relationships between tables, including one-to-many and many-to-many relationship types, help candidates understand how complex business data is structured in Dataverse. The concept of solutions, which are packages used to move customizations and configurations between Dataverse environments, also falls within the PL-900 scope. Candidates who understand these concepts can answer scenario-based exam questions that test whether they know which Dataverse capability is appropriate for a given business situation.

Building Dashboards That Communicate Business Value

A Power BI dashboard is not simply a collection of charts assembled for aesthetic appeal. It is a communication tool designed to give a specific audience the information they need to take informed action within their area of responsibility. Effective dashboards follow design principles that prioritize clarity, context, and actionability over visual complexity. For PL-900 candidates, understanding what makes a dashboard effective is as important as knowing how to build one technically, since the exam tests conceptual awareness of Power BI’s purpose within the broader business context.

The most effective dashboards focus on a small number of key performance indicators rather than displaying every available metric, since cognitive overload reduces rather than enhances decision-making quality. They use consistent color schemes to distinguish between positive and negative performance, apply appropriate chart types to different kinds of data, and provide enough contextual information for viewers to understand what they are seeing without requiring external explanation. For organizations using Dataverse as their data source, dashboards built on live or regularly refreshed Dataverse data give operational leaders a current view of performance rather than a historical snapshot that may no longer reflect reality by the time it is reviewed.

Common Exam Questions and How to Approach Them

PL-900 exam questions related to Power BI and Dataverse tend to fall into a few recurring categories. Some questions present a business scenario and ask which Power Platform component would be most appropriate to address the described need. Others test whether candidates understand the difference between similar-sounding concepts, such as the difference between a Power BI report and a dashboard, or the difference between Dataverse and SharePoint as data storage options. A third category tests candidates on the capabilities and limitations of specific tools, such as whether Power BI can connect to a particular data source or whether Dataverse supports a particular type of business rule.

The best approach to these questions is to develop a clear mental model of what each tool does, what it does not do, and why an organization would choose it over available alternatives. Candidates who try to memorize isolated facts without building this conceptual framework often struggle with scenario-based questions that require judgment rather than recall. Working through official Microsoft Learn modules on Power BI and Dataverse, which are free and directly aligned to the exam content, builds exactly the kind of applied understanding these questions demand. Taking practice exams under timed conditions before the real test helps candidates identify any remaining gaps and adjust their preparation accordingly.

Advancing Your Career With Power Platform Knowledge

Earning the PL-900 is not an endpoint but a beginning. For professionals who discover through their PL-900 preparation that Power BI or Dataverse aligns closely with their career interests, the certification opens a clear pathway to more advanced and more specialized Microsoft credentials. The PL-300, formerly known as the DA-100, is the natural next step for professionals who want to develop deep expertise in Power BI specifically, covering advanced data modeling, DAX formula language, and report design in far greater detail than the PL-900 requires.

For professionals more interested in the application development and data management side of the Power Platform, certifications like the PL-200 and PL-400 build progressively deeper expertise in Power Apps and Dataverse configuration.
